Output 73584dd241061d653daeb73d910841d9e6a20c36f62f500b6c7ce4b96c0448ea:0

value
24967101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9b5a0dc274bdcee43753a835937d1cf5cbcfbd6 OP_EQUAL
address
3JcxWntctBt6sxMjGWXEge8aR4NcshQ2TV
transaction
73584dd241061d653daeb73d910841d9e6a20c36f62f500b6c7ce4b96c0448ea
spent
true